Post by dads442 on Mar 11, 2019 11:45:58 GMT -5
I had a similar issue when I first bought my 65 442 vert....the original owner had switched from the 4GC to a Carter AFB and had added an electric fuel pump...musta had some vapor lock issues...anyway long story short the air cleaner base didn't fit the AFB air horn correctly...AFB air horn way larger diameter than the opening in the stock air cleaner base so my wife's cousin, who is our mechanic for things I cant do, cranked out an adapter out of a piece of aluminum bar stock on his lathe which perfectly adapted the two...has gaskets top and bottom for good seal...it is about 3/4 to an inch high and allows me to use the stock air cleaner...fits neatly under the air cleaner...no fitment or clearance issues...might be something to investigate...just a thought...
